Tramadol, like all opioid medications, is associated with constipation. The risk of constipation increases with continuing use. Per the package insert for tramadol, the incidence rate of constipation for individuals is nearly 50% in those using the medication up to 90 days! Source: Ultram (Tramadol) Package Insert.
